Tank Unit BAXI SLIM UB 80 – 120 INOX
(STAINLESS STEEL)
To connect the boiler and the tank unit correctly, proceed as follows, also
referring to the instructions provided with the boiler unit:
• Get into the electric box as described in paragraph 5.1: "Electrical
connection Accessing the electric box."
• Connect the 5-pole cable supplied with the tank unit to the A8 con-
nector of the electronic circuit board and to terminals 1 and 2 of the
Terminal Block M2 (black - red cable) after removing the electric
heating element. Lastly, connect the ground Faston connector (see
Figure 6).
• Move one of the two ends of the yellow jumper "Domestic Hot Water
Programmer" from terminal 5 to terminal 6 of the terminal block M2
(domestic hot water function activation).
• Pass the cable through the cable glands and secure the 6-pin connector
on the rear of the boiler using the screws provided, after taking the
covers off the connector (Figure 6).
Domestic Hot Water Sensor
• Using the 2-pole cable supplied, connect the terminals (T
of the 6-pin connector with the 2-pin terminal block of the tank unit
(Figure 8).
Boiler Pump
• Connect the tank pump to the terminals (L
connector using a harmonized cable "HAR VV – F" 3 x 0.75 mm
(Figure 8).
Close the covers of the 6-pin connector.
